Etymology 2
hydrophobe + -ic
Adjective
hydrophobic (comparative more hydrophobic, superlative most hydrophobic)
- (physics, chemistry) Lacking an affinity for water; unable to absorb, or be wetted by water.
Antonyms
- (lacking an affinity for water): hydrophilic
